diff --git a/winsup/utils/ChangeLog b/winsup/utils/ChangeLog index 7cfe3e288..c98612256 100644 --- a/winsup/utils/ChangeLog +++ b/winsup/utils/ChangeLog @@ -1,3 +1,8 @@ +2002-01-31 Corinna Vinschen + + * mkpasswd.c (main): Set default home path for 9x/Me if --path-to-home + isn't given. + 2002-01-30 Corinna Vinschen * passwd.cc (ChangePW): Add parameter to differ between called for diff --git a/winsup/utils/mkpasswd.c b/winsup/utils/mkpasswd.c index 657709b63..f0b41eccb 100644 --- a/winsup/utils/mkpasswd.c +++ b/winsup/utils/mkpasswd.c @@ -525,6 +525,9 @@ main (int argc, char **argv) if (!GetUserName (name, (len = 256, &len))) strcpy (name, "unknown"); + if (passed_home_path[0] == '\0') + strcpy (passed_home_path, "/home/"); + printf ("%s::%ld:%ld::%s%s:/bin/bash\n", name, DOMAIN_USER_RID_ADMIN, DOMAIN_ALIAS_RID_ADMINS,